heres a question, does schneider have any loads going to WY, maybe like Lowes in Cheyenne? I'm guessing theres not many loads going around there and if there are I'm guessing the rates are low, just curious. also when reading thru the choice threads it seems like alot of hunting for empties, screwed up appointments and customer service issues, when you read thru a thread that spans over a few yrs it can be deceiving, sometimes it seems like a lot of problems so its hard to tell how often these issues come up, some may get the impression that these issues are happening every day for a driver when reading thru months or years of threads all at once,so the question is are there that many customer service issues or mix ups or does it just appear that way when reading thru the threads. thanks and be safe.

The empty issues don't come up all that often. Yesterday was the first time it happened where I couldn't cover a load. Now I've been here less than 3 months so take that for what it's worth but I do about 75% drop and hook so I've had a fair number of chances for it to happen.
It's more frustrating waiting for box planners to send you somewhere while your clock ticks away. And it's especially frustrating in a major city at rush hour.Home_on_wheels, againstthewind and TennMan Thank this.
